If the point C is located at (5, 4) and C' is the image of C after being translated right 2. What are the
coordinates of C'?
Answer:
(7, 4)
Step-by-step explanation:
If point C is being translated to the right 2, the x coordinate will increase by 2. But, the y coordinate will stay the same.
Find the coordinates of C' by adding 2 to the original x coordinate:
5 + 2 = 7
The y coordinate will still be 4.
So, the coordinates of C' will be (7, 4)

The temperature during a winter day was less than 8 degrees Fahrenheit. Digby wants to write an inequality for the temperature during the winter day. What constant should Digby use in the inequality?
Since we want the temperature to be less than 8 degrees Fahrenheit, 8 would be the constant that Digby should use in the inequality.
what is inequality ?
An inequality is a mathematical statement that compares two values or expressions using one of the inequality symbols: "<" (less than), ">" (greater than), "<=" (less than or equal to), ">=" (greater than or equal to), or "≠" (not equal to).
To write an inequality for the temperature during a winter day being less than 8 degrees Fahrenheit, we can use the inequality symbol "<" which means "less than."
So, the inequality would be:
Temperature < 8 degrees Fahrenheit
Therefore, Since we want the temperature to be less than 8 degrees Fahrenheit, 8 would be the constant that Digby should use in the inequality.
